Take Control ofyour INBOX
Read the message only once and take action. If you don't have time to
address it, don’t read it1. Respond to the message or perform the necessary action
2. Delete or move the message if no action is required after the first time you read the message.
3. Categorize it if action or later reference is needed or if you cannot get to that particular need immediately.
4. Delegate by moving the email and task to a subordinate or colleague, quickly.
Use the Search feature, don’t spend time sorting mail
Don’t read that junk!!Use the Rules & Block Sender Options
Turn off Mail Delivery notifications
